Best time to travel to North Korea
Comparison of best months to travel to North Korea
Month | 5-point rating | Reason |
---|---|---|
January | Severe cold and heavy snowfall, restricting sightseeing and movement. It is essential to take measures against the cold. | |
February | The temperature is low and outdoor sightseeing is difficult, but there are few tourists and it is a quiet period. | |
March | With the arrival of spring, the temperature rises. It becomes easier to travel and sightseeing gradually becomes more comfortable. | |
April | The weather is stable and flowers bloom. It is ideal for sightseeing and there are many events. | |
May | There are many sunny days and it is comfortable. There are also domestic holidays, making it ideal for cultural experiences. | |
June | The heat gradually increases. There are also days when the weather is unstable due to the rainy season. | |
July | Humidity and rain make sightseeing less comfortable. Focus on indoor sightseeing. | |
August | Summer heat and high humidity continue. Not suitable for travel or outdoor sightseeing. | |
September | The heat subsides, the sky is clear, and it is comfortable. There are many holidays, making it ideal for cultural experiences. | |
October | The autumn leaves are beautiful, and the temperature is comfortable. A good time for outdoor sightseeing and walking around the city. | |
November | The temperature drops at the beginning of winter, but there are many sunny days and sightseeing is possible. | |
December | The winter cold is in full swing. It is difficult to see, but there are few crowds. |
The most recommended month is "October"
October in North Korea has a very good balance of temperature and weather, making it an ideal time for travelers. The daytime temperature is a comfortable 20 degrees, and it is not too cold in the mornings and evenings, so excessive cold weather measures are not necessary. This is also the peak of autumn foliage, and beautiful autumn scenery spreads across the roadside trees in Pyongyang and mountain areas such as Myohyangsan. Tourist attractions are relatively uncrowded, and you can go around at a relaxed pace even with a guided tour. In addition, some years October coincides with political anniversaries (such as the anniversary of the founding of the Workers' Party), and there is a possibility of having the opportunity to see commemorative events and military parades. The rate of sunny days is also high, making it a good time for taking photos and walking around the city. Overall, October, which has the perfect combination of culture, nature, and climate, is the most satisfying time to visit North Korea.
The least recommended month is "August"
August is one of the months to avoid when visiting North Korea. The summer climate is hot and humid, and even in Pyongyang, the temperature continues to rise to nearly 30 degrees. In particular, outdoor sightseeing can easily wear you down due to the high humidity. Also, like South Korea, North Korea is subject to the rainy season during this time of year, and may experience heavy rains like squalls. Travel to outdoor facilities and mountain areas may be canceled depending on the weather, making it difficult to proceed with the itinerary as planned. You will also need to take measures against insect bites and heat stroke, and many preparations are required for comfortable sightseeing. It is summer vacation period, and airfare prices tend to rise, so this month is not recommended in terms of cost-effectiveness.
Recommended months by travel type
Travel type | Recommended month | Reason |
---|---|---|
First trip to North Korea | April and October | The climate is stable, making it suitable for sightseeing in major cities. |
Enjoy nature | May and October | The scenery of flowers and autumn leaves is beautiful, making it ideal for mountain sightseeing. |
Emphasis on politics and history | April and September | There are many national anniversaries, and there are plenty of events and exhibitions. |
A quiet time | February and November | There are few tourists, so you can enjoy sightseeing in an uncrowded environment. |
For photography | October and April | There is a high rate of sunny days, so the contrast between nature and the cityscape is striking. |
Family trips | May and September | Mild temperatures and a mild climate that makes it easy to plan your itinerary. |
